Across TCGA patient cohorts, AMELY protein abundance is significantly associated with the RNA expression of many other genes, with 14,638 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ible AMELY-associated genes across cancer lineages are PTGDS, CBX7, and GINS2. Each is linked with AMELY in more than 6 cancer types. Because this analysis shows association rather than direction, both AMELY-to-partner and partner-to-AMELY results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, AMELY versus PTGDS in GBM, with a Pearson correlation of -0.33.
